Cameron Durrant is the founder of PediatRx, Inc. (2010), Quint Media, Inc. (2005), and Taran Pharma Ltd.
(2014).
He held the titles of Chief Executive & Financial Officer & Director at PediatRx, Inc. from 2010 to 2012, Chairman, President, CEO, CFO & Treasurer at Quint Media, Inc. from 2012 to 2013, and Director at Taran Pharma Ltd.
from 2014 to 2016.
Dr. Durrant is also the founder of Prism Pharmaceuticals, Inc. Dr. Durrant's current job(s) include Chairman, CAO, Chief Executive & Financial Officer at Humanigen, Inc. since 2016, Director at Alcyone Therapeutics, Inc., Director at Bexion Pharmaceuticals, Inc. since 2013, Director at Pressure Point, Inc., and Member at Royal College of General Practitioners.
Dr. Durrant's former job(s) include President & Chief Executive Officer at Spherics, Inc. from 2006 to 2007, President & Chief Executive Officer at Striker Energy Corp.
in 2010, President & Chief Executive Officer at PediaMed Pharmaceuticals, Inc. from 2003 to 2006, President & Chief Executive Officer at E.
Claiborne Robins Co., Inc. from 2012 to 2014, President & Chief Executive Officer at ECR Pharmaceuticals Co., Inc. from 2012 to 2014, Executive Chairman at Anavex Life Sciences Corp.
from 2007 to 2011, Director at Topaz Pharmaceuticals, Inc., Director at PDS Operating Corp., Independent Director at Immune Pharmaceuticals, Inc. from 2014 to 2018, Director at Reliefband Technologies LLC, and VP-Worldwide Global Strategic Marketing at Johnson & Johnson in 2009.
Dr. Durrant's education history includes an MBA from Henley Management College and a doctorate from Cardiff University School of Medicine.

Immune Pharmaceuticals, Inc.
Immune Pharmaceuticals, Inc. Pharmaceuticals: MajorHealth Technology Immune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company developing novel therapeutic agents for the treatment of immunologic and inflammatory diseases. Its lead product, Bertilimumab, is a human monoclonal antibody that binds eotaxin-1, a chemokine that attracts eosinophils to the site of inflammation. Bertilimumab has shown promising clinical activity in bullous pemphigoid and has been studied in other conditions including allergic rhinitis and ulcerative colitis, and may have application in other diseases, including atopic dermatitis, asthma, and other diseases. It is also developing NanoCyclo, a topical nano-encapsulated formulation of cyclosporine, for the treatment of atopic dermatitis (AD) and psoriasis. The company was founded by Daniel Gedeon Teper on March 9, 1993 and is headquartered in Englewood Cliffs, NJ. | Health Technology |
